  • Patent number: 11843234
    Abstract: The present invention relates to a retention device for holding one or more cables, comprising: a support bracket having at least one end piece with a recess, a back piece, a locking device configured to run through the recess of the support bracket for cooperation with the back piece, and at least one compressible module having a through opening configured to receive one or more cables, wherein the at least one compressible module is arranged between the support bracket and the back piece, and wherein the locking device is configured to lock the end piece of the support bracket to the back piece and compress the at least one compressible module around the one or more cables. Disclosed is also a retention system comprising such a device, a method for holding one or more cables and use of said system.

  • Publication number: 20230080804
    Abstract: A transit for cables and/or pipes through a partition. The transit comprises one or more parts made of a rubber or plastic material. Said at least one or more parts are made of a dissipative rubber or plastic material. For an explosive environment, the use of dissipative materials reduce the risk of an explosion due to electrostatic charges.

  • Patent number: 11336079
    Abstract: The present invention concerns a transit for cables, a cable bundle (9) or a bus bar (12). The transit comprises a sleeve (1) having a through opening (2) for receiving the cables or the bus bar (12). The sleeve (1) is to be received in a through opening (5) of a partition (4). A glass fiber tissue hose (7) is placed going through the opening of the sleeve (1). The ends of the tissue hose (7) is wrapped back and placed on the outside of the sleeve (1). One or more intumescent strips (6) are placed between the inside of the sleeve (1) and the tissue hose (7). A fire retarding agent (10) is placed around and between the cables or around the bus bar (12).

  • Patent number: 11237026
    Abstract: Disclosed is an inspection system for a cable, pipe or wire transit having a plurality of transit elements in a sealed installation of cables, pipes or wires at a site. A portable inspection device has a controller and an RFID interface. The transit has an RFID chip with a first memory area which stores an identity of the transit, and a second memory area. The controller reads the identity of the transit via the RFID interface, records detailed operational integrity status data of the transit elements, obtains a status indication representing an assessed overall operational integrity status of the transit based on the recorded detailed operational integrity status data, transmits the obtained status indication via the RFID interface to the transit for storage in the second memory area of the RFID chip, and makes the recorded detailed operational integrity status data or the obtained status indication available to a maintenance server together with the read transit identity.
